Proposal: Little tiny amendments

Reached quorum (9 votes to 0), enacted by Kevan.

Adminned at 05 Jul 2006 05:06:44 UTC

If the Proposal titled “A Small, Time-Drenched Planet” failed, this Proposal does nothing.

Add to the Rule ‘The Continuum’:

The variables ‘x’, ‘y’, ‘z’, ‘w’, and ‘t’ shall be real numbers. If any of these variables should become complex, set the imaginary part to zero.

Hix correctly points out that all variables are positive integers “unless otherwise specified”. While I believe that the relevant text specifies (via Formulas) where the variables can be, it is worthwhile to clarify things. Perhaps if we’re feeling dangerous later we’ll let them be complex .
